Jamaican Crab Spread

  • Servings: 16
  • Prep: 15m
  • Cook: 0m
  • The following recipe serves 16 people.

Ingredients

The ingredients are:
  • 8 ounces lump crabmeat, shredded and any shell removed
  • 8 ounces cream cheese, softened
  • 1/4 cup sour cream
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1 tablespoon prepared horseradish
  • 2 teaspoons dried onion flakes
  • 2 -3 teaspoons Pickapeppa Sauce, to taste
  • 2 tablespoons Heinz chili sauce
  • 1/2 teaspoon paprika

How to Make

  • Step 1: Place crab meat in a mixing bowl and set aside.

  • Step 2: In another bowl or food processor, blend cream cheese, sour cream, lemon juice, horseradish, minced onion, pickapeppa sauce, chili sauce and paprika until smooth and creamy.

  • Step 3: Add cheese mixture to crab and mix well.

  • Step 4: Refrigerate for several hours and serve chilled with crackers, if desired.


Tips & Variations

Don't forget the following tips and variations.
  • Refrigerate before serving.
  • Serve with crackers or crudites.
